More men allege sexual misconduct by ex-Indiana team doctor

A minimum of 15 former Indiana College males’s basketball gamers at the moment are alleging improper sexual conduct by a former workforce doctor and saying Indiana officers, together with the late coach Bobby Knight, had been conscious of the conduct.

Since two former Hoosiers sued the college final fall, 5 ex-athletes at the moment are named within the lawsuit, and 10 further males are additionally planning to pursue litigation towards Indiana, their lawyer, Michelle Simpson Tuegel, advised ESPN.

Though their authorized path grew harder with the dying of Dr. Bradford Bomba final month and the discharge of an out of doors investigation that cleared him of sexual misconduct, the boys say they’re pushed to share their tales, partly to guard others from such conduct.

“I’ve two sons who’re the identical age that I used to be when that occurred to me. On the time I considered myself as an grownup, however now I understand, my very own children, how younger and powerless me and my teammates truly had been,” Haris Mujezinovic, who was one of many two authentic plaintiffs and performed for the Hoosiers within the late ’90s earlier than going professional abroad, wrote in an electronic mail. “The adults throughout the basketball program who had been entrusted with our care knew what was taking place to us. They joked about it and let it proceed.”

Of their lawsuit and in interviews, the boys say Bomba, who labored as an Indiana males’s basketball workforce doctor for almost 30 years up till the late ’90s, routinely gave male athletes rectal exams throughout physicals regardless that medical steerage didn’t advocate them for college-age males. The lawsuit claims the conduct amounted to sexual misconduct and that college officers conscious of the difficulty — together with Knight, who died in 2023 — didn’t cease it. A consultant for Bomba’s household didn’t reply to ESPN’s request for remark.

Gamers allege that they complained in regards to the exams, and a few stated they requested to see a special doctor. However they stated Knight and head athletic coach Tim Garl ordered gamers to see Bomba regardless. Butch Carter, who performed at Indiana within the late Seventies and went on to play and coach within the NBA, wrote in a letter included within the lawsuit that he advised Knight he by no means needed to see Bomba once more for medical care and that he “complained a number of instances” to Knight in regards to the physician’s “abusive conduct throughout bodily examinations.” Carter just isn’t a plaintiff however gave a sworn assertion describing his personal interactions with Bomba.

Garl, who’s a defendant within the lawsuit, was the top athletic coach from 1981 till this 12 months, when Indiana introduced it will not renew him for a forty fifth season. His attorneys argued in court docket filings that the boys filed their complaints “many years too late,” and that Garl did not supervise Bomba in any “related sense.” When reached for remark, certainly one of Garl’s attorneys cited the surface investigation, writing that the report discovered that rectal exams are a traditional a part of a bodily.

When requested in regards to the lawsuit, a college spokesman declined to remark, citing pending litigation.

The character of the claims towards Bomba and Indiana are much like different circumstances involving sexual abuse allegations towards workforce docs, together with these at Michigan and Ohio State. The biggest case, at Michigan State, resulted in multimillion-dollar settlements and the legal conviction of Dr. Larry Nassar for his abuse of tons of of gymnasts over three many years.

Within the Michigan and Ohio State circumstances, the docs had been by no means questioned as a result of they had been lifeless by the point the circumstances had been introduced. Shortly earlier than Bomba’s dying at age 89, a choose dominated that Bomba was not competent to be additional deposed. When he was initially deposed final 12 months, Bomba refused to reply 45 questions by invoking his Fifth Modification proper towards self-incrimination.

If the case proceeds to a jury, Kathleen Delaney, the lawyer who filed the lawsuit, stated she plans to current proof that Bomba invoked the Fifth Modification in order that the jury may “draw antagonistic inferences from these refusals.”

In contrast to at Indiana, the interior investigations at Michigan and Ohio State supported the claims of sexual misconduct. Though Michigan State’s 2014 Title IX investigation would clear Nassar of any wrongdoing, later college investigations achieved alongside and after the legal prosecution backed up survivors’ claims of abuse. Michigan State not too long ago introduced it will accomplice with three survivors to kind a brand new advisory board to assist information an institutional evaluation and responsive motion to sexual violence.

Final month, an investigation Indiana commissioned discovered that whereas Bomba did routinely carry out digital rectal exams, these had been achieved in a “clinically acceptable method” and there was “no proof to counsel that Dr. Bomba achieved sexual gratification.” Investigators spoke to 100 people, examined 10,000 emails, and reviewed greater than 100,000 pages of bodily paperwork spanning six many years, in line with the April 25 report by regulation agency Jones Day, which carried out the investigation.

Simpson Tuegel, the lawyer representing the ten males who’re making ready to file swimsuit, stated she has two shoppers whose tales contradict the discovering that Bomba’s actions weren’t sexual: One man who performed within the late ’90s stated that Bomba “fondled his genitalia” throughout a bodily and one other man, who was a minor in highschool, was subjected to a rectal examination at Bomba’s clinic.

Medical specialists cited within the Jones Day report famous that Bomba’s use of the rectal examination in younger males with none regarding historical past or signs was “unusual.” However they had been divided on whether or not the apply was inappropriate or thought-about a part of a complete examination given how requirements advanced because the early days of Bomba’s apply within the late Sixties.

Rectal exams are usually used to display for prostate and different cancers, and within the Nineties, when a lot of the males performed for Indiana, the American Most cancers Society advisable them for males aged 50 and older. Steering up to date in 1997 said that males in high-risk teams or these with a household historical past of most cancers might start at a youthful age, giving the instance of 45 years. It didn’t advocate them as commonplace protocol for wholesome, college-age males.

The report discovered that gamers would “joke or have interaction in what they characterised as ‘locker room banter'” concerning Bomba’s exams, inside earshot of employees. Investigators famous that Garl characterised it as innocent “razzing” and stated that no gamers ever complained in regards to the exams as “being inappropriate or sexual in any method.”

One other authorized hurdle the boys face is the statute of limitations. Indiana College has argued in a court docket submitting that the ex-athletes’ claims are invalid as a result of they fall exterior the state’s two-year statute of limitations for bringing sexual assault claims in civil litigation.

Of their filings, the boys’s attorneys cite the Ohio State case involving Dr. Richard Strauss. The lawsuit was filed in 2018, and Strauss had died by suicide in 2005. In 2021, a U.S. district court docket dismissed the primary lawsuits based mostly on the two-year statute of limitations. An appeals court docket dominated, nonetheless, that the previous Ohio State athletes may argue the statute of limitations started solely after they knew or ought to have recognized that Ohio State directors “with authority to take corrective motion” knew of Strauss’s conduct and failed to handle it.

The previous Hoosiers are also up towards a Supreme Court docket ruling in 2022 that stops plaintiffs from recovering damages for emotional misery in federal Title IX claims, which implies a decrease chance of a financial award. Of their preliminary demand letter to the college concerning solely Mujezinovic’s declare, attorneys requested for $5 million. Earlier this 12 months, they added a declare of negligence towards Indiana College, and different claims towards the varsity and Garl, who was added to the lawsuit as a defendant in January.

On Could 22, a Justice of the Peace choose dominated that the plaintiffs can transfer ahead with gathering data and data, together with questioning Garl, whereas the presiding district court docket choose decides whether or not to dismiss the claims.

One in every of Garl’s attorneys, Christopher Lee, wrote in an electronic mail that he was anticipating that ruling quickly.

“The Jones Day report makes clear that DREs [digital rectal exams] are a traditional and, on the time, required portion of an entire bodily examination,” he wrote. “The physicians I’ve spoken with are upset that new physicians could also be spooked by the lawsuit and never carry out a DRE. DREs present significant info to expert physicians.”

The ex-players who initiated the lawsuit and those that have not too long ago come ahead say they’re motivated by their very own kids, a few of whom are school athletes. Charlie Miller, one of many two authentic plaintiffs, stated his 4 kids are “watching, listening, and studying from how I stay this out.”

One in every of Simpson Tuegel’s shoppers, who requested anonymity out of concern for his kids, stated he is aware of gamers who spoke to the Jones Day investigators and are disenchanted by their findings. He has college-age kids and stated no matter what occurs, the method has validated his emotions.

“Perhaps I lived with that instinct for a very long time. … I assume I’ve all the time recognized it,” he stated. “I knew that man was flawed, and I knew that one thing wasn’t proper about it.”
